What does it involve?
Marine electrical work typically involves installing power for docks, boat lifts, shoreline outlets, and waterfront lighting. This may involve running underground or underwater electrical lines, installing weatherproof outlets, and setting up lighting to improve visibility and safety around docks and walkways.
Because electrical equipment near water must meet strict safety standards, installations often include specialized grounding, bonding, and Ground-Fault Circuit Interrupter (GFCI) protection. All components used are rated for marine environments and installed in compliance with electrical codes to reduce the risk of electrical hazards near the water.
How does it work?
The process begins with evaluating the dock or waterfront area to determine the electrical requirements for lighting, outlets, lifts, and other marine equipment. Based on the property layout and equipment needs, wiring is safely routed from the main electrical panel to the dock or shoreline location.
Weather-resistant materials and protective conduits are used to ensure durability in harsh waterfront conditions. Once installation is complete, all electrical components are tested to verify proper operation and safety.
